2. Smart Storage Solutions for Small Spaces
Storage is a major challenge in middle-class bedroom designs, especially in smaller homes. Maximizing storage ensures an organized and spacious room.
Best Storage Solutions:
- Use beds with built-in storage for bedding, clothes, or seasonal items.
- Install wall-mounted shelves to store books, photo frames, or indoor plants.
- Choose multi-functional furniture like a nightstand with extra storage.
- Use hanging organizers behind doors to store accessories and essentials.
3. Choose the Right Color Palette
The color scheme sets the mood of a middle-class Indian bedroom. Light colors create a more open feel, while darker tones add depth and contrast.
Recommended Colors:
- Light shades like white, cream, and pastel hues make the room feel airy.
- Darker tones like deep blue or grey work well for accent walls.
- Combine light walls with darker furniture to add balance.

7. Add an Accent Wall for a Stylish Touch
A simple yet effective way to enhance your middle-class bedroom design is to introduce an accent wall.
Accent Wall Ideas:
- Use textured wallpaper with patterns like wood or brick.
- Paint one wall with bold colors like navy blue or mustard yellow.
- Create a gallery wall with framed art, mirrors, or photographs.
8. Focus on Lighting for a Cozy Ambiance
Proper lighting can transform a simple bedroom design, making it more functional and inviting.
Ideal Lighting Setup:
- Install soft ambient lighting for a warm feel.
- Add bedside lamps or wall-mounted lights for reading.
- Use LED strips or fairy lights for a cozy atmosphere.
- Opt for dimmable lights to control brightness as needed.

Comparison Table: Budget-Friendly vs. Expensive Bedroom Design
Feature | Budget-Friendly Option | Expensive Option |
---|---|---|
Bed | Wooden bed with storage | Designer bed with custom upholstery |
Wardrobe | Simple laminate finish | Custom-built with premium materials |
Flooring | Vinyl or laminate flooring | Hardwood flooring |
Lighting | LED bulbs and basic lamps | Smart lighting with dimmers |
Decor | DIY artwork, simple cushions | High-end decor and luxury rugs |
